Strategic Sourcing Analyst, Nordstrom Product Group (Remote)

Remote Full-time
About the position

We don’t just sell cutting‑edge fashion and accessories — we create them. Our talented fashion design team, the Nordstrom Product Group (NPG), develops, designs, produces, and sources all Nordstrom‑brand products. From traditional to trendy, this team shapes the styles and looks our customers love. And now, we have an exciting opportunity for a Strategic Sourcing Analyst to join this team. The Strategic Sourcing Analyst supports NPG’s apparel sourcing strategy by delivering data‑driven insights across vendor performance, costing, and production efficiency. This role partners closely with Sourcing, Product Development, Production, and Design teams to help optimize vendor strategies, improve margins, and support responsible, timely production. This is an ideal role for someone with strong analytical skills and hands‑on experience in apparel or product sourcing environments.

Responsibilities
• Analyze vendor and factory performance across cost, quality, lead time, and capacity
• Support apparel costing, margin analysis, and cost‑optimization initiatives
• Assist with vendor strategy, including evaluation, scorecards, and factory optimization
• Build and maintain sourcing reports and dashboards to support leadership decisions
• Partner cross‑functionally with Product Development, Production, and Sourcing teams
• Track sourcing risks, timelines, and supply chain trends tied to seasonal calendars
• Support responsible sourcing and ESG initiatives through data and reporting

Requirements
• Bachelor’s degree in Supply Chain, Business, Fashion Merchandising, or related field
• 1+ years of experience in apparel sourcing, production, product development, or supply chain analytics
• Strong Excel and data analysis skills
• Understanding of apparel manufacturing, vendors, and production timelines
• Strong analytical skills, with a focus on ensuring data accuracy and leveraging data for strategic insights; ability to translate data into clear, actionable insights
• Strong collaboration and communication skills in a fast‑paced environment
